Understanding The Basics Of Modern Business Stays

Modern travel needs are very different today. Many people ask why someone would choose an apartment over a luxury hotel suite. The answer lies in the freedom and utility these spaces provide to a busy professional. Choosing the right corporate accommodation can change the way a team works during a trip. These spaces offer more than just a bed to sleep in at night.

  • A serviced apartment provides a lot more room than a standard hotel. This extra space helps travelers relax and separates their work life from their rest time.
  • The inclusion of a private kitchen is a major benefit for guests. It allows people to cook healthy meals and avoid the high costs of eating out daily.
  • Most units come with high-speed internet and a dedicated desk. This setup makes it very easy for employees to stay productive without leaving their living area.
  • Housekeeping services are usually included in the stay. This means the living space stays clean and fresh without the guest having to do any heavy chores.

Why Firms Are Moving Away From Hotels

Saving money is a big goal for every business manager today. They often wonder if there is a way to cut costs without making the staff unhappy. Using a professional corporate accommodation strategy is often the best solution for long-term projects. It offers a balance of luxury and practical value that hotels cannot match easily.

  • Long stays in these units often come with a lower nightly rate. Most providers offer deep discounts for guests who stay for more than thirty days at a time.
  • There are no hidden costs for things like laundry or room service. Having a washer and dryer inside the unit saves a lot of money for the company.
  • Employees feel less stressed when they have a familiar environment. A happy worker is usually much more focused and produces better results for the business goals.
  • Security is a top priority for these housing providers. Most buildings have gated access and cameras to ensure that all guests feel safe during their entire stay.

FAQs

1.How does corporate accommodation differ from a standard hotel?

A standard hotel usually offers a single room with very limited space for working or relaxing. In contrast, corporate accommodation provides a full apartment layout with separate areas for sleeping, living, and dining. It also includes a private kitchen and laundry facilities, which are rarely found in hotel rooms.

2.Is this type of stay cost-effective for short business trips?

While these units are famous for long stays, they also offer great value for shorter trips of a few days. You save money by cooking your own meals and avoiding expensive hotel services like daily laundry or mini-bars. Many corporate accommodation companies also offer competitive rates that include all utilities and high-speed internet.
